본문 바로가기
React

[React] Context

by haheehee 2023. 8. 31.
728x90

useContext는 기존의 React에 존재하는 Context를 더 편하게 사용할 수 있게 해주는 역할

Context 개념

context를 이용하면 단계마다 일일이 props를 넘겨주지 않고도 컴포넌트 트리 전체에 데이터를 제공할 수 있음 (React공식문서)

데이터가 필요할 때마다 props를 통해 전달할 필요 없이 context 로 공유 가능

context API

  • createContext : context 객체 생성
  • Provider : 생성한 context를 하위 컴포넌트에게 전달
  • Consumer : context의 변화를 감시하는 컴포넌트
728x90

댓글